Technical Program Manager

OnLogicSouth Burlington, VT
$110,000 - $140,000Onsite

About The Position

We are seeking an experienced and driven Technical Program Manager to join our team. In this role, you will manage the development of new industrial and rugged computers, edge systems, and servers. You will be responsible for driving cross-functional teams, managing budgets, and ensuring on time delivery of our innovative products. You will oversee all development stages, driving technical quality in electrical, mechanical, and firmware designs, and ensuring all products meet stringent ruggedized design, regulatory compliance (e.g., DNV, UL, IEC), and lifecycle management standards .This role requires a strong understanding of hardware development processes, excellent communication skills, and a proven ability to lead and motivate teams. We believe in the power of in-person collaboration and the benefits of a strong workplace community. Therefore, this role requires an onsite presence at our South Burlington, VT office. We encourage candidates who are able to relocate or comfortably commute to apply. In this role, you’ll be responsible for: End-to-End Program Leadership: Driving development projects from initial concept through prototype build, validation, and ultimately to production, utilizing a structured gate-staged development process. Strategic Planning & Execution: Developing and managing comprehensive project plans for all engineering initiatives, including detailed schedules, budgets, sourcing, and prototype build strategies. Stakeholder Engagement: Cultivating strong relationships with diverse stakeholders and fostering collaboration with cross-functional teams, from senior leadership to highly specialized engineers. Risk Management: Taking ownership of project and portfolio risks, and proactively implementing mitigation strategies to minimize their impact. On-Time Delivery & Budget Control: Ensuring the timely execution of projects across all internal departments and external partners, while staying within the project development budget. Transparent Communication: Providing clear and consistent progress updates to both internal and external stakeholders throughout all phases of development. Strategic Technical Decision-Making: Evaluating product requirements against development complexity, cost, and time-to-market; facilitating cross-functional discussions on product health to drive informed phase-gate exits and mitigate architectural risks. Interdisciplinary Leadership: Applying knowledge of the design process to identify friction points, optimize interdisciplinary workflows, and ensure project velocity remains unhindered by technical dependencies. Continuous Improvement: implementing process efficiencies and cross-functional standards, enabling faster development cycles and scalable product delivery. The team you will be joining: Engineering: Our Engineering team creates our cutting edge industrial computers by finding innovative solutions on a daily basis. The Engineering team's success relies on collaboration, creative thinking and a commitment to being at the forefront of technology. Roles on our Engineering team include, Electrical, Mechanical, Applications and Regulatory. Learn more about Life at OnLogic: www.onlogic.com/life-at-onlogic

Requirements

  • 5+ years experience delivering large, complex projects. On time and on budget.
  • B.S. Degree in Engineering or Computer Science; a Master’s degree is a strong plus.
  • Demonstrable expertise and deep technical knowledge in computer hardware, electrical design, mechanical engineering, and system integration.
  • Excellent problem-solving, communication, risk mitigation, and time management skills.
  • Ability to handle multiple projects and conflicting priorities.
  • Experience with project management tools (e.g., Jira, Smartsheet).
  • A detail-oriented, organized, and adaptable work style.
  • PMP or comparable certification is required.

Responsibilities

  • Driving development projects from initial concept through prototype build, validation, and ultimately to production, utilizing a structured gate-staged development process.
  • Developing and managing comprehensive project plans for all engineering initiatives, including detailed schedules, budgets, sourcing, and prototype build strategies.
  • Cultivating strong relationships with diverse stakeholders and fostering collaboration with cross-functional teams, from senior leadership to highly specialized engineers.
  • Taking ownership of project and portfolio risks, and proactively implementing mitigation strategies to minimize their impact.
  • Ensuring the timely execution of projects across all internal departments and external partners, while staying within the project development budget.
  • Providing clear and consistent progress updates to both internal and external stakeholders throughout all phases of development.
  • Evaluating product requirements against development complexity, cost, and time-to-market; facilitating cross-functional discussions on product health to drive informed phase-gate exits and mitigate architectural risks.
  • Applying knowledge of the design process to identify friction points, optimize interdisciplinary workflows, and ensure project velocity remains unhindered by technical dependencies.
  • Implementing process efficiencies and cross-functional standards, enabling faster development cycles and scalable product delivery.

Benefits

  • A competitive Salary based upon your experience and the requirements of the role
  • A comprehensive Benefits package
  • 401k Plan with 3% Employer Contribution
  • An Annual Profit Share Bonus
  • Paid Maternity & Paternity Leave, and Short & Long Term Disability
  • Opportunity to Participate in our Employee Stock Purchase Plan
  • A personal development plan created to help you (and us) grow
© 2024 Teal Labs, Inc
Privacy PolicyTerms of Service